Note: We have organized the cemeteries in our Gazetteer based on a problem that we had while working on our own genealogy. Without specifying the cemeteries involved, we found an ancestor that we believed to have been buried in one cemetery was actually buried elsewhere.

We discovered that his burial had been refused at the last moment and the family had scrambled to make new arrangements. By looking at nearby cemeteries, the surrounding communities and in newspapers of the period, we were finally able to locate his burial site.

Should you find yourself in the same situation, we hope that our Gazetteer helps you discover your lost ancestor.

The Location of the Bell Cemetery ...

Note: The GPS location that we are using for the Bell Cemetery can be traced back to the Geographic Names Information System (GNIS)

We are using the following GPS coordinates (latitude and longitude) for the Bell Cemetery

Lat:   36.7248°   (36° 43' 29")

Lon:   -84.7061°   (-84° 42' 21")

The Bell Cemetery is located in Wayne County<2>.

The county seat for Wayne County is located in Monticello. Monticello lies 10 miles [16.1 km]<3> to the northwest of the Bell Cemetery .
